    Century Theaters Napa is... fine. The food and drink selection is definitely a highlight -- they've got the usual theater snacks, plus Starbucks and even wine (because, well, Napa -- how could they not?). That part makes it feel a little elevated compared to your average movie theater. That said, if you do order Starbucks, be prepared to wait... and wait... even when it doesn't look busy. For a "newer" theater, I'm honestly surprised they haven't upgraded the seats to recliners yet. The chairs are squeaky, wobbly, and seriously cramped -- and I'm a pretty small person, so if I feel squished, I can only imagine what it's like for anyone taller. Overall, it's an okay spot to catch a movie, but the outdated seating really brings the experience down.

    A bigger theater located in Napa. A lot of people like to go to this theater even though they don't have the lounge seats but they have plenty of seats and a number of different theaters. They have a dining area if you want to eat your food in the lobby before or after the movie, as well as beer and of course wine since you're in the Napa Valley. The concessions area is big. There's plenty of parking in the area since it's in a huge shopping plaza area.
